Beyond active trading, the concept of passive income has taken on a new dimension with blockchain. Staking is a prime example. Many blockchain networks, particularly those employing a Proof-of-Stake (PoS) consensus mechanism, allow users to "stake" their cryptocurrency holdings to validate transactions and secure the network. In return for locking up their assets, stakers receive rewards, typically in the form of more of the same cryptocurrency. This is akin to earning interest in a traditional savings account, but with the potential for much higher yields, dependent on the specific cryptocurrency and network conditions. Platforms like Coinbase, Binance, and dedicated staking services make it relatively straightforward to participate, though understanding the lock-up periods and potential penalties for early withdrawal is important.
Closely related to staking is yield farming, a more complex but potentially more lucrative DeFi (Decentralized Finance) strategy. Yield farmers leverage various DeFi protocols, often on networks like Ethereum or Binance Smart Chain, to lend or borrow assets, provide liquidity to decentralized exchanges (DEXs), or participate in other financial activities that generate returns. This can involve depositing crypto into liquidity pools on DEXs, where you earn trading fees from users swapping tokens. The rewards can be substantial, but so are the risks, including impermanent loss (where the value of your deposited assets decreases relative to holding them separately), smart contract vulnerabilities, and the inherent volatility of the underlying assets. A deep understanding of DeFi mechanics and risk management is paramount for successful yield farming.
For those with computing power to spare, cryptocurrency mining remains a viable, albeit increasingly specialized, earning method. In Proof-of-Work (PoW) blockchains like Bitcoin, miners use powerful hardware to solve complex computational puzzles. The first miner to solve a puzzle gets to add the next block to the blockchain and is rewarded with newly minted cryptocurrency and transaction fees. While individual mining is largely unfeasible for most due to the immense cost of hardware and electricity, joining a mining pool allows smaller miners to combine their resources and share in the rewards. The profitability of mining is heavily influenced by electricity costs, hardware efficiency, and the current price of the cryptocurrency being mined.
The burgeoning world of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s) has introduced entirely new paradigms for earning, particularly for creators and collectors. NFTs are unique digital assets that represent ownership of a specific item, whether it's digital art, music, in-game items, or even virtual real estate. Artists can mint their creations as NFTs and sell them directly to a global audience, bypassing traditional galleries and their associated fees. Collectors can purchase NFTs, and if the value of that asset appreciates, they can sell it for a profit. Furthermore, some NFTs offer royalties, meaning the original creator receives a percentage of every subsequent resale. This creates a continuous income stream for artists and a novel way to invest in digital scarcity.
Beyond direct creation and collection, the concept of "play-to-earn" (P2E) gaming has exploded in popularity. In these blockchain-integrated games, players can earn cryptocurrency or NFTs by completing tasks, winning battles, or achieving milestones within the game. These earned assets can then be sold on secondary marketplaces, creating a tangible financial incentive for engaging with digital entertainment. Games like Axie Infinity pioneered this model, allowing players to earn "Smooth Love Potion" (SLP) tokens that could be traded for real-world currency. While the P2E space is still evolving and subject to speculative bubbles, it represents a fascinating fusion of gaming, entertainment, and economic opportunity.

The concept of dec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s) also presents a unique earning opportunity. DAOs are community-led entities governed by smart contracts and token holders, rather than a central authority. Members of a DAO can contribute their skills, time, or capital to projects and earn rewards in the form of the DAO's native tokens or other benefits. This could be anything from contributing to software development, marketing, content creation, or even governance itself. DAOs are fostering new forms of collaborative work and collective ownership, where participants are directly rewarded for their contributions to the organization's success. It's a radical reimagining of corporate structure, where the "employees" are also the owners and decision-makers.

The concept of "renting" digital assets is also gaining traction. As more value is stored on blockchains, from virtual land in metaverses to powerful computing resources, opportunities arise to lease these assets to others for a fee. For example, if you own a piece of virtual real estate in a popular metaverse, you might rent it out to a business for advertising or events. Similarly, individuals or entities with excess computing power can lease it out to decentralized networks that require it for various operations, earning cryptocurrency in the process.
